Abstract
- Combustion of cyclooctane, o-xylene and their binary mixtures was investigated.
- The used catalyst was Pt/γ-Al2O3 and the conditions typical for depollution applications.
- Kinetic models were developed to describe the investigated combustion processes.
- Reliability of the kinetic models was proved for both pure components and their mixture.
